You are here

function uc_product_feature_add_form in Ubercart 6.2

Same name and namespace in other branches
  1. 5 uc_product/uc_product.module \uc_product_feature_add_form()
  2. 7.3 uc_product/uc_product.admin.inc \uc_product_feature_add_form()

Adds the form for adding a product feature to the features tab.

See also

theme_uc_product_feature_add_form()

uc_product_feature_add_form_submit()

1 string reference to 'uc_product_feature_add_form'
uc_product_features in uc_product/uc_product.admin.inc
Displays the product features tab on a product node edit form.

File

uc_product/uc_product.admin.inc, line 481
Product administration menu items.

Code

function uc_product_feature_add_form() {
  foreach (module_invoke_all('product_feature') as $feature) {
    $options[$feature['id']] = $feature['title'];
  }
  ksort($options);
  $form['feature'] = array(
    '#type' => 'select',
    '#title' => t('Add a new feature'),
    '#options' => $options,
  );
  $form['submit'] = array(
    '#type' => 'submit',
    '#value' => t('Add'),
  );
  return $form;
}